Cooper Flagg Shines, Mavericks Face Internal Questions Amidst Loss to Bucks
The Dallas Mavericks are navigating a challenging season, marked by both promising rookie performances and growing concerns about the team’s direction. recent struggles have fueled speculation regarding the future of General Manager Nico Harrison, wiht reports suggesting a change may be imminent. However, amidst the off-court uncertainty, rookie Cooper Flagg is rapidly emerging as a beacon of hope for the franchise.
A historic Performance
Flagg delivered his most impactful performance as a Maverick on Monday night, scoring 26 points in a narrow loss to the Milwaukee Bucks. At just 18 years and 324 days old, he matched LeBron James as the youngest player in NBA history to reach the 25-point mark in a single game. This achievement underscores Flagg’s remarkable talent and potential.
Facing Giannis and Embracing the Challenge
The highlight of Flagg’s night was a dazzling spin move and drive past Bucks superstar Giannis Antetokounmpo. Initially aiming for a dunk, Flagg smartly adjusted mid-air, finishing with a contested layup that briefly put Dallas ahead.
“It just wasn’t going to happen,” Flagg explained, acknowledging Antetokounmpo’s imposing presence. “He is a huge dude, really physical, really strong, obviously. So just made a read, challenged him at the rim.That’s what you have to do. You have to challenge these guys.”
Beyond the points, Flagg showcased a well-rounded game, contributing 9 rebounds, 4 assists, 2 blocks, and a steal. This all-around contribution demonstrates his versatility and impact beyond scoring.
Bucks Rally, Mavericks Reflect
Despite Flagg’s heroics, the Bucks mounted a significant fourth-quarter comeback, led by Antetokounmpo’s 15 points. milwaukee ultimately secured the victory, but the game offered a glimpse of Flagg’s potential to thrive in high-pressure situations.
Veteran teammate Tim Hardaway Jr. praised Flagg’s fearlessness,stating,”That was incredible. You kidding me? That’s a Defensive player of the Year, MVP. Fearless. I love that Cooper did that. I love that. He’s not afraid of the moment.It’s going to pay off huge dividends down the road.”
Staying Focused Amidst Turmoil
As the Mavericks’ losses accumulate, fan frustration with management is growing.However, Flagg remains focused on his development and contribution to the team. He’s choosing to channel his energy into improving his game and adapting to the demands of the NBA.
“All I can do is keep working, keep showing up, keep getting in the gym, trusting the reps, trusting the work, getting with the coaches, watching film, and just continue to be confident,” Flagg said. ”I know who I am and what I’m capable of. So, it’s just one of those things where you just have to kind of brush it off and do the best you can. Looking forward to the next day.”
